Features to Look for in Smart Plugs

When searching for the best smart plugs, here’s what to prioritize:

  1. Size and Design: Make sure they fit in your outlets, especially in crowded spaces. Some plugs can be bulky, blocking adjacent outlets. Look for compact designs if you have multiple devices close together.
  2. Wi-Fi Compatibility: Most plugs work with either 2.4GHz or dual-band networks. Ensure compatibility with your home Wi-Fi for easy connectivity.
  3. Voice Control: Integration with Google Assistant or Alexa can enhance your user experience. Being able to control devices hands-free is not just about convenience; it’s about safety, too.
  4. Energy Monitoring: Some models track energy usage, providing insights into consumption patterns — good for budget awareness.
  5. Scheduling and Automation: Look for programmable options that enable you to set timers or routines to run devices at specific hours.
  6. Safety Features: Surge protection can protect your devices. Models with built-in safety features give you peace of mind.

Q3. Can I use smart plugs with high-wattage appliances?

A: Most smart plugs are designed for standard appliances and should handle devices like lamps or fans easily. However, for heavier appliances like air conditioners or refrigerators, ensure the plug is rated specifically for higher wattage. Check the specifications before plugging in.
